Назад к вопросам
Junior — Middle
74
Какие механизмы уведомлений или сигналов используют для пробуждения или оповещения о событиях в приложении?
Ответ от нейросети
sobes.tech AI
В iOS для уведомления и пробуждения приложения о событиях используются следующие механизмы:
- NotificationCenter — локальные уведомления внутри приложения для передачи сообщений между объектами.
- Delegate и Closure — паттерны обратного вызова для оповещения о событиях.
- Push Notifications (APNs) — удалённые уведомления от сервера для пробуждения приложения.
- Local Notifications — локальные уведомления, запланированные самим приложением.
- KVO (Key-Value Observing) — наблюдение за изменениями свойств объектов.
Эти механизмы позволяют эффективно реагировать на события и обновлять интерфейс или логику приложения.